SoloCodigo

Programación General => C/C++ => Visual C++ => Mensaje iniciado por: Diodo en Miércoles 21 de Julio de 2004, 12:25

Título: Hacer Que Un Dialogo No Sea Arrastrable
Publicado por: Diodo en Miércoles 21 de Julio de 2004, 12:25
Hola de nuevo.  :comp:

Tebgo otra duda mu simple:

¿Como se hace para anclar una ventana en una posicion?, es decir para q no pueda ser arrastrada con el raton, quien dice ventana dice dialogo .......

Gracitas  :hola:
Título: Re: Hacer Que Un Dialogo No Sea Arrastrable
Publicado por: neac en Miércoles 4 de Agosto de 2004, 00:59
Que tal...


Tienes que sobrecargar la funcion


OnMove()

del dialogo.

y en el CRect. siempre ponerle los mismos valores...

Para sobrecargarla usa el ClassWisard selecciona la clase y dale doble clip sobre

WM_MOVE



neac
Título: Re: Hacer Que Un Dialogo No Sea Arrastrable
Publicado por: Diodo en Miércoles 4 de Agosto de 2004, 19:56
Hola neac, gracias por tu respuesta

Intentare hacer loque dices  a ver si consigo algo, tambien encontre un ejemplo e una web pero estaba hecho con el winAPI , en este ejemplo lo que hacia era destruir cuando se crea la ventana el RESIZE ( que creo q es un modificador de ShowView o algo asi

un saludo